Latest Patents
Stefan Liebing holds a patent titled "Micromechanical component having hermetic through-contacting, and method for producing a micromechanical component having a hermetic through-contacting." This invention involves a micromechanical component that features a hermetically sealed housing, a first functional element situated inside the housing, and a structured electrically conductive layer that contacts the first functional element. Additionally, a second structured electrically conductive layer is included, which allows for electrical contact through a hermetic through-contacting in the second conductive layer. This innovative design enhances the functionality and reliability of micromechanical components.
